The Enchanted Forest of the Colored Soul

In the heart of the Enchanted Forest, where the trees whispered secrets and the rivers sang lullabies, there lived a child named Elara. Her eyes sparkled with an extraordinary light, a light that seemed to be a reflection of the forest itself. Elara was no ordinary child; she was a soul with a purpose, a purpose that she had yet to understand.

One day, while exploring the depths of the forest, Elara stumbled upon a hidden glade. The glade was bathed in an ethereal glow, as if the very air shimmered with magic. In the center of the glade stood a tree, its bark a tapestry of every color imaginable. Elara approached the tree, her fingers tracing the vibrant patterns of the bark.

Suddenly, the tree's leaves rustled, and a voice echoed through the glade, "Child of the forest, you have found the Colored Soul. Its fate is intertwined with the colors of the world."

Elara looked around, but there was no one else there. She turned back to the tree, her heart pounding with curiosity. "What is the Colored Soul, and why is it important?"

The tree's voice continued, "The Colored Soul is the essence of life, the force that animates all things. It is the source of the colors you see around you. Without it, the world would be void of color, and life would wither."

Elara's eyes widened in horror. "What has happened to it?"

The tree's voice grew solemn. "The Colored Soul has been weakened by the greed of humans. They have exploited the colors for their gain, stripping the soul of its power. If we do not act soon, the Colored Soul will fade, and the world will be plunged into darkness."

Elara felt a surge of determination. "I will help you save the Colored Soul. What must I do?"

The tree's voice was filled with hope. "You must embark on a quest to gather the scattered fragments of the Colored Soul. Each fragment is hidden in a place where the colors of the world are most vibrant. Only with all the fragments can the Colored Soul be restored."

Elara nodded, knowing that her journey was fraught with peril. She would have to navigate through the deepest parts of the forest, face challenges she had never imagined, and confront the darkest fears within herself.

Her first stop was the Golden Meadow, where the grass shimmered with the light of the sun. Elara approached the meadow, its golden hue a stark contrast to the surrounding greens. She knelt down, her fingers brushing against the grass, feeling the warmth of the soul fragment within.

As she stood up, she heard a voice behind her. "Elara, the journey is long and filled with trials. Be brave, for the fate of the world depends on you."

Elara turned to see an old man with a long, white beard, his eyes twinkling with wisdom. "I am the Guardian of the Golden Meadow. I have seen many children come and go, but none with the courage you possess."

Elara smiled, feeling a newfound sense of purpose. "Thank you, Guardian. I will not fail."

The Guardian nodded, his eyes filled with approval. "Remember, the true strength lies within you. Trust in the colors and the magic of the forest."

With a newfound sense of confidence, Elara continued her journey. She visited the Blue Lake, where the water reflected the sky and the soul fragment shone with a clarity that was almost blinding. She traveled to the Emerald Forest, where the trees whispered tales of old, and the soul fragment resonated with the life of the forest.

Each place she visited, Elara grew stronger, her resolve unwavering. She learned to harness the magic of the colors, using them to protect herself and overcome obstacles. But as she gathered the fragments, she also learned the tragic tale of the Colored Soul.

Long ago, in a time when humans and spirits lived in harmony, there was a great sorcerer who sought to harness the power of the Colored Soul. He believed that with its power, he could create a world of endless beauty. But in his greed, he ignored the warnings of the forest and the spirits.

The sorcerer's actions weakened the Colored Soul, and the world was thrown into chaos. The colors began to fade, and life became harsh and bleak. The spirits grew angry and vengeful, and the humans suffered the consequences of their greed.

Elara's heart ached as she learned of the sorcerer's folly. She realized that she was not just gathering fragments of the Colored Soul; she was restoring a balance that had been lost for so long.

As she gathered the last fragment, Elara felt a surge of energy course through her. She knew that it was time to return to the hidden glade and restore the Colored Soul to its full power.

With the fragments in hand, Elara approached the tree once more. The tree's voice was filled with gratitude. "Child of the forest, you have done the impossible. The Colored Soul has been restored."

Elara placed the fragments at the base of the tree, and the colors began to glow with a new intensity. The air around her shimmered, and she felt a sense of peace wash over her.

The tree's voice was filled with a final message. "The world is now safe, but the balance must be maintained. Remember, the true power lies in harmony and respect for all things."

Elara nodded, knowing that her journey was far from over. She would continue to protect the forest and the Colored Soul, ensuring that the world remained vibrant and full of life.

As she walked away from the enchanted glade, Elara looked back one last time. The tree stood tall, its colors a testament to the power of love, loss, and the enduring spirit of the Colored Soul.
